I would highly advise against using the 105/65/15 tires on your car. A tire that is a 205/65/15 translates roughly to 8 inches wide, 25.5 inches tall, with a 15 inch rim. The tires in question, the 15/65/15, would equate to a tire that is roughly 4 inches wide, 20.25 inches tall, on a 15 inch rim. More than likely, the 105 tire would not even be able to be mounted to the rim, and even if it were, I would highly doubt that the load rating on the tire would be sufficient for the vehicle you are looking to install them onto.
